Britanica Park School is a private international school in Sofia's Dragalevtsi district, at 27 Momino Venche St. It offers the International Baccalaureate Diploma Programme across kindergarten (The Castle), primary, middle and high school, with English as the DP language of instruction in a bilingual environment. The 15,423-square-metre campus is new and includes a dedicated kindergarten with its own gym and adjacent parking, spacious classrooms, a classical library, a large gym (FIBA standard), an auditorium, and an art room. Science laboratories for physics, chemistry and biology, a nurse's office and security support student well-being and safety. The building features a green roof, air and water purification systems, and modern audiovisual equipment. There are two sports fields, four playgrounds, and open spaces for outdoor learning. DP core comprises Extended Essay, Theory of Knowledge, and Creativity, Activity and Service. Language offerings include Bulgarian Literature and English A, English B, Spanish B, and German B.

Primary Progressive School 3 Sofia is part of Bulgarian Progressive Schools' Transform ecosystem and sits on VTU Todor Kablешkov campus. It offers a blended program that combines the Bulgarian MOE curriculum with international elements taught in English. The school follows a 5th–7th grade progression, developing academic skills through cross‑disciplinary learning. In 5th grade, students study individual subjects with a focus on learning‑to‑learn skills, time management and teamwork, with Let's Think in English integrated into English, mathematics, and science. In 6th grade, mentoring supports independent study, social engagement and early preparation for exams; in 7th grade, emphasis shifts to exam‑format practice and high‑school selection, including preparation for the National External Evaluation and Cambridge English: First. The school is a Candidate School for the IB Primary Years Programme. CEFR levels: English A2+ (5th), B1.1 (6th), B1.2 (7th). Extracurricular activities link to Relationships and Well‑being through mentoring and a wellbeing framework in Transform community.

Located in Sofia's Mladost 2 district at 10 General-Major Vasil Delov Street, Bulgarsko Shkolo Private Secondary School provides a bilingual, IB‑aligned pathway for international-minded learners. The campus blends Montessori groups and a secondary program, with Montessori foundations in the early years and a high school that follows the IB Middle Years Programme (MYP) with a cross-disciplinary, concept-driven approach. In the upper years, the school embeds an Entrepreneurship profile, encouraging students to develop ideas through modules such as Entrepreneurship and Career Development, Market Economy, and Starting a Business. Language instruction includes an Extended English track—12 hours per week in 8th grade to reach C1 by graduation—and a second foreign language from 8th grade to reach B2. The school's language of instruction is reinforced by project-based learning and inquiry across eight MYP subject groups. Facilities include a 25‑meter pool, a universal sports hall, outdoor pitches, and the Overgaz Arena site, plus an on-site dining hall. The campus operates 09:00–17:00 with after-school activities from 17:00–18:00.

The Progressive School 1 Sofia offers International Baccalaureate Primary Years Programme for ages 3 to 14, located at Nishava 107, Strelbishte, Sofia. The school, affiliated with the Foundation for Educational Transformation, pursues a transdisciplinary, inquiry-based approach organized around six global themes. Bulgarian is the main language of instruction and English is taught as the foreign language, with progression to CEFR levels and Cambridge First prep by Grade 7. The curriculum integrates music, visual arts, and drama, alongside Jump Math and science delivered through a concept-driven inquiry and a ten-stage historical framework. From Grades 5–7, students engage in disciplinary learning with SMART goals and mentoring to develop learning-to-learn skills, and preparation for national examinations in 6th and 7th. A Relationships and Well-being program supports personal development, leadership and responsibility. The school year runs September to June, with holidays aligned to the Ministry of Education schedule. It supports a strong international outlook.

Anglo-American School of Sofia is a Pre-K through 12 international school serving students aged 3–18. The High School core is the International Baccalaureate Diploma Programme (IBDP), delivered in English, with a comprehensive AAS High School Diploma pathway. The Pre-K–12 program is bespoke and emphasizes inquiry-based, hands-on, experiential learning, aligned to CCSS, NGSS, CEFR, and other standards. In Elementary, Bulgarian, French, and Spanish are offered as world languages, with EAL support as needed. The campus sits on about 8 hectares near Mount Vitosha, with most land preserved as green space, and features a 350-seat Rila Renaissance Centre theatre, a large on-site library with over 30,000 titles, and CEESA- and ECIS-affiliated athletics and arts programs. The school holds CIS and NEASC accreditation, is an IB World School, and operates LEED-design buildings with water recycling, solar hot water, and a wastewater treatment plant. Extracurriculars include robotics, MUN, debate, drama, community service, and service projects.

The British School of Sofia is a British international day school with three campuses (two in Sofia and one in Plovdiv) and IB World School status. It serves ages 2 to 18 and uses IEYC in Early Years, Cambridge Primary Programme, Cambridge IGCSE, IMYC, IB PYP, DP and CP, plus IBCP. English is the language of instruction with EAL support; Bulgarian is offered as a native language option, and IB language options include English, Bulgarian, French among others. The school opened in 2009; moved to newly built premises in 2019; in summer 2025 construction began on a new campus to expand facilities. Facilities include a Main Building since 2019 with a wide multifunctional sports field, a Primary School playground, well-lit classrooms, interactive whiteboards, audio systems; a new science lab, MAC Lab and Windows Lab; Robotics Room and Lego Room; Art Room; gym; large hall; library; iPads for every student. Active after-school clubs.

Change the World Schools International School and Kindergarten is an American-owned international school based in Sofia, Bulgaria, serving students aged 4 to 14. The curriculum blends American standards with IB frameworks across Elementary and Middle levels, plus a Bespoke curriculum. In Elementary, core subjects follow the American Common Core while pursuing alignment with the IB Primary Years Programme through project-based learning that emphasizes social-emotional development. In Middle School, the program uses Common Core within the IB Middle Years Programme and features community-based projects to apply learning beyond the classroom. The school focuses on 21st-century teaching techniques and practical education, including budgeting and basic DIY projects to prepare students for high school and beyond. Facilities include technology-enabled classrooms and access to state-of-the-art equipment, digital tools, and e-learning resources that support a technology-rich learning environment. A diverse student body and tutoring options accompany a culture of collaboration and cross-cultural exchange and belonging.

Cosmos International School offers a Cambridge curriculum from preschool to upper secondary, including Cambridge Primary, Lower Secondary, IGCSE and options for A‑Levels or IB Diploma. The school serves ages 3 to 18 and uses English‑medium instruction alongside Bulgarian language studies. In Primary, students study Cambridge Primary English, Cambridge Primary Mathematics, Cambridge Primary Science and Art & Design, with Bulgarian language and literacy; additional languages include German, Spanish, Russian and Italian. Lower Secondary (grades 5–7) covers Cambridge English, Mathematics, Science, Art & Design, Digital Literacy and ICT, plus Bulgarian language, History and Civilization, Geography, Chemistry, Physics and Biology, with sports, theatre, yoga, gardening and camps; German, Spanish, Russian and Italian remain available. Upper Secondary (grades 8–12) centers on IGCSE, with pathways to IB or A‑Levels; core subjects include English, Mathematics, Science, History, Geography and ICT, with Wellbeing and options like Economics, Travel and Tourism and Foreign Languages. Discover International School in Sofia, Bulgaria, offers an IB continuum anchored in Montessori principles for ages 1 to 18. Preschool through Grade 12 spans Primary (1–4), Middle Years (5–10) and High School (11–12). The school provides IB PYP, MYP and DP, with the Diploma available in Grade 11. As a flagship institution of the Montessori Society Bulgaria, affiliated with AMI, it blends Montessori methods with IB inquiry-based learning. The school operates on two Sofia campuses, with core hours 8:00 am–4:30/5:00 pm and Extended Day to 5:30 pm. A licensed kitchen serves a nutritionally balanced menu. Students engage in daily outdoor activity year-round—nature walks, park and mountain trips, and seasonal camps. Graduates earn an internationally recognized IB Diploma alongside the Bulgarian diploma, supporting access to universities worldwide. The MAGIC Programme fosters leadership and global collaboration. Languages are a strength, with English and Bulgarian instruction supporting multilingualism. Its bilingual environment supports learners.

Meridian 22 High School is a private, English-language institution in Bulgaria offering the International Baccalaureate Diploma Programme alongside a bespoke curriculum for students aged 2 to 18. The school joined the IB in 2009/2010 and is among fourteen cohorts to graduate IB diplomas, alongside Bulgarian high school diplomas. The maximum IB score is 45. In 2024 Meridian 22 moved to a four-story building (1500 sq m) and a renovated campus (3000 sq m) with six-decare yard in an ecologically clean area; the campus houses a library with over 10,000 volumes in English, Bulgarian, and other languages, multimedia-equipped classrooms, a laboratory, spacious canteen, and on-site medical care and speech therapist. The school offers intensive English from preschool to Grade 12 and runs two-week UK language trips through Saint Andrew's College partnership. It hosts a Science Fair and clubs such as Cooking Club, InterAct Club, and music and dance activities for students.

The American College of Sofia is a preparatory school offering American, Bulgarian Diploma, and IB pathways. English is language of instruction for ages 13–18. In grades 9–10 Bulgarian and international students share the ACS framework; grades 11–12 Bulgarian students pursue the Bulgarian Diploma Programme with advanced profiles, while international students enter the IB Diploma Programme. International students completing ACS coursework and the CAS portfolio can earn the American High School Diploma alongside the IB. The IB Diploma Programme has been offered since 2005. Bulgarian Diploma Profiles cover Humanities, Foreign Languages, Mathematics and Physics, Software & Hardware, Natural Sciences, and Entrepreneurship, with advanced courses and a 75-hour CAS portfolio requirement. The campus includes seven academic buildings, 62 classrooms, four computer labs, three science labs, Gipson Library, Jim Clayton Writing Center, a 380-seat theater, and an 180-seat concert hall. There are over 120 clubs, including Robotics, 3D Printing, and TEDxYouth@ACSofia.

Uwekind International School is a private IB World School in Sofia, Bulgaria, serving students aged 3 to 18. It offers the full International Baccalaureate continuum—Primary Years Programme, Middle Years Programme and Diploma Programme—across Kindergarten/Preschool through Grade 12. The Primary Years Programme aligns with the IPC (International Primary Curriculum) for early years, with IB curricula in the later years. Graduates may earn both the IB Diploma and a Bulgarian national diploma. The Career-related Programme is in candidate status and the school is pursuing IB authorization. The school is licensed by the Bulgarian Ministry of Education and Science. Founded in 1997, Uwekind educates more than 500 children in Sofia. Signature activities include UweSPORT sports teams, UweARTS arts and dance workshops, UwePROJECTS cross‑age clubs and UweCLUBS projects, plus annual Uwekind CAMPS. These offerings foster teamwork, creativity and civic-mindedness, while clubs cover academic, cultural, service and wellbeing themes across the primary to secondary years.

Zlatarski International School of Sofia offers an integrated international curriculum for students aged 11 to 18. English is the language of instruction. The school blends the Bulgarian national programme with Cambridge Secondary, IGCSE and the IB Diploma Programme, and also provides A Levels for senior students. The three-stage structure runs Cambridge Secondary (grades 5–8), IGCSE (grades 9–10), and International Baccalaureate or A Levels (grades 11–12). Graduates receive both the Bulgarian Diploma and an international qualification. The school is fully authorised by the Bulgarian Ministry of Education, the IBO and Cambridge Assessment International Education; IB World School since 2003 and Cambridge International School since 2010. Founded in 1995 as an English-language secondary school, it operates across two buildings in Darvenitsa, Sofia, with laboratories, a library, computer facilities, a gym, and outdoor sports fields. Extracurriculars span sports, arts and drama, and community service, including exchanges, global events and charitable campaigns for students.
